DocumentDocumentUser Manual Overbed Table User Responsibility READ ALL INSTRUCTIONS BEFORE USING This manual is intended to instruct a healthcare professional how to operate and care for the overbed table as well as to provide important information to allow for proper training of safety to other users of the overbed table. Only those properly trained on its use should operate this overbed table. Using this overbed table for anything outside of its intended use may result in personal injury or damage to the overbed table. SYMBOL DEFINITION WARNING: Indicates a potentially hazardous situation which, if not avoided, could result in death or serious injury. CAUTION: Indicates a potentially hazardous situation which, if not avoided, may result in minor or moderate injury. Receiving Inspection Remove the overbed table from the packaging and inspect it for damage. If there is any sign of damage, DO NOT USE and contact your provider. Intended Use Overbed tables are intended to be used in healthcare facilities to provide patients a surface that spans the bed or seating allowing them to eat, work and store personal belongings. Additionally, the overbed table provides a surface for medical staff to hold supplies while working with a patient. 1 Amico Patient Care Corporation Safety Precautions Carefully read and strictly follow the warnings and cautions listed. WARNINGS: · DO NOT exceed the safe working load of any surfaces or accessories. · DO NOT lean or sit on table, as it may cause table to tip. · DO NOT use as assistive walking device. · ALWAYS use overbed table on flat surfaces. · ALWAYS make sure the flip surface is clear of items prior to lowering. CAUTIONS: · DO NOT attempt to move overbed table when casters are in locked position. · DO NOT use any lubricant as it can damage the overbed table. · ALWAYS rinse overbed table with a water-dampened cloth to remove any cleaning agent residue, and dry thoroughly. · ALWAYS lower the flip gently to its resting position. To lower overbed table, pull up on the height adjustment handle and press down on the main surface. When desired height is reached, release height adjustment handle. 2. To raise the overbed table, gently pull up on the table top using both hands. www.amico.com 4 Directions for Proper Use of Overbed Table USE OF FLIP SURFACE (OPTIONAL) WARNINGS · DO NOT exceed the safe working load of any surfaces. · ALWAYS make sure the flip surface is clear of items prior to lowering. CAUTIONS · ALWAYS lower the flip gently to its resting position. 1. To raise flip surface, swing surface to a horizontal position and the support locks in place. 2. To lower flip surface, slightly lift the surface to release the support lock and then gently lower the surface to the vertical position. RAISING FLIP SURFACE LOWERING FLIP SURFACE USE OF VANITY (OPTIONAL) 1. To access vanity, pull tray towards you, and lift mirror to vertical position. 2. To return vanity, lower mirror to horizontal position and push vanity until it is fully under the main surface. 5 Amico Patient Care Corporation Directions for Proper Use of Overbed Table USE OF LOCKING CASTERS (OPTIONAL) CAUTIONS · DO NOT attempt to move overbed table when casters are in locked position. 1. To lock caster, press down on the lever with your foot. 2. To unlock caster, lift up on lever with your foot. Accessories Description Storage Basket Urinal Hook Vanity Drawer and Mirror Part Number OT-BSK-100609-A OT-URINAL-HK-ASY OT-VANITY-ASY 7 Amico Patient Care Corporation Cleaning Instructions CAUTIONS · ALWAYS rinse overbed table with a water-dampened cloth to remove any cleaning agent residue, and dry thoroughly. Some cleaning agents are corrosive by nature, and if not rinsed their residue can cause permanent damage. Amico Patient Care recommends using a mild cleaning agent or detergent when cleaning this product. If other hospital-grade cleaning agents are used, follow the instructions provided by the manufacturer. After cleaning rinse surfaces using a water-dampened cloth, and dry thoroughly as some cleaning agents are corrosive by nature, and if not rinsed their residue can cause permanent damage. Consult Amico Patient Care for approved cleaning agents for your overbed table. Preventative Maintenance Checklist CAUTIONS · DO NOT use any lubricant as it can damage the overbed table. Periodic inspection of this overbed table is recommended. If any damage or defects are present, the overbed table should not be used. This includes parts that may have been altered, become contaminated or are worn or missing. If any of the above are noted, immediate repair or replacement is required. If this overbed table is subject to improper maintenance, repair, use and/or abuse leading to malfunction of the overbed table, replacement is the sole responsibility of the user. Inspect the following items: All fasteners are secured Table surfaces are not damaged Height adjustment handle locks and releases Table moves freely up and down Base is not damaged All casters are secured and swivel freely Optional storage basket is free from damage and secured Optional urinal hook is free from damage and secured Optional vanity operates correctly and is free from damage www.amico.com 8 Warranty Policy - Patient Care Furniture Amico Patient Care Corporation will warrant its Patient Care Equipment to be free from defects as stated in the warranty period mentioned below.
